Qualcomm PMIC team is a global organization responsible for delivering power and cost efficient solutions to mobile, compute, AR/VR, Auto and IOT products. Selected candidate will be part a new PMIC analog design team in Qualcomm Bangalore and be part of Qualcomm’s global PMIC design community. 

Job function includes but not limited to

  • Oversees definition, design, verification, and documentation of mixed signal circuits and/or products in the field of Power Management.

  • Executes the design and verification strategies of PMICs, for own specific assigned part of a block with supervision from technical lead.

  • Runs functionality checks on a single block to ensure it meets specifications provided by team lead with minimal guidance.

  • Seeks essential knowledge of industry trends, competitor products, and advances in the Power Management field from publicly available information

  • Is actively involved in all aspects of the design from system definition/specification to circuit design and simulation, post silicon debug.

  • Communicate information that may be somewhat complex to others through written documents and orally in meetings.  Will require basic skills of negotiation, influence, diplomacy, and tact.

  • Heavy involvement in overseeing layout and silicon evaluation is also expected.

  • Requires expertise in one or more of the following engineering disciplines: power electronics (switch mode and linear), control theory, high accuracy data converters and analog front ends, high bandwidth linear amplifiers, very low power references, electro-migration and transistor reliability, behavioral modeling and UVI techniques.

  • Uses design tools such as Cadence ADE, MathWorks MATLAB, Verilog/VerilogAMS, System Verilog and others.

  • Actively participates in next generation initiatives and innovation.
